Turkiye has reviewed the situation following Israel's attack on Iran.

Axar.az reports that this was stated by Turkish Foreign Minister Hakan Fidan.

"Our country has taken the necessary measures at the highest level against the security risks experienced in our region. Diplomacy is the only alternative to war," Fidan said.

It should be noted that today, Turkish Foreign Minister Hakan Fidan, National Defense Minister Yashar Guler, Chief of General Staff Metin Gurak, and MIT Head Ibrahim Kalın held a meeting at the Foreign Ministry building regarding Israel's attacks.
